Output b59a890210f11e620b7b69c9aba0e3a085e962586fdfce57b854fe4a00b1ff6a:3

value
15315420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80c377f6daf61babde2b96819af4950026c927dc8cb0093d2285e5eca0d36fd4
address
bc1psrph0ak67cd6hh3tj6qe4ay4qqnvjf7u3jcqj0fzshj7egxndl2qu4rdex
transaction
b59a890210f11e620b7b69c9aba0e3a085e962586fdfce57b854fe4a00b1ff6a